A
community connectivity platform and a method for facilitating
community connectivity through a mobile application (app) is provided. The invention connects individuals having similar interests, and which is a versatile and customizable mobile platform, connecting a
community. It offers an app and a custom backend
server with a custom
user management system. The backend
server has a training module, a pass module, a dating or social interaction module, a forum module and a sessions module. The
user management system allows the registration and
authentication of users through
blockchain. Verified members can use the dating or social interaction module for safe dating via
artificial intelligence matching. The app enables users to schedule in-person sessions with their chosen partners, considering date, time, location, gender, level, and goals throughout the app’s modules. The app incorporates in-built chat functionality, allowing users to communicate via calls, messages, and video chats with their partners facilitating the provision of feedback between users to encourage community building. The app integrates a
social media feed, enabling users to upload and share exercises, recipes, playlists, and other fitness and wellness content. The invention promotes campus
connectivity, fosters wellbeing, facilitates training and dating opportunities, and enhances communication within the community.
